SUMMARY: The Federal Communications Commissions, as part of its 
continuing effort to reduce paperwork burden invites the general public 
and other Federal agencies to take this opportunity to comment on the 
following information collection, as required by the Paperwork 
Reduction Act of 1995, Pub. L. 104-13. An agency may not conduct or 
sponsor a collection of information unless it displays a currently 
valid control number. No person shall be subject to any penalty for 
failing to comply with a collection of information subject to the 
Paperwork Reduction Act (PRA) that does not display a valid control 
number. Comments are requested concerning (a) whether the proposed 
collection of information is necessary for the proper performance of 
the functions of the Commission, including whether the information 
shall have practical utility; (b) the accuracy of the Commission's 
burden estimate; (c) ways to enhance the quality, utility, and clarity 
of the information collected; and (d) ways to minimize the burden of 
the collection of information on the respondents, including the use of 
automated collection techniques or other forms of information 
technology.

SUPPLEMENTARY INFORMATION:
    OMB Control Number: 3060-0600.
    Title: Application to Participate in an FCC Auction.
    Form Numbers: FCC 175 and FCC 175-S.
    Type of Review: Extension of an existing collection.
    Respondents: Business or other for profit; Not-for-profit 
institutions; State, Local or Tribal Government.
    Number of Respondents: 12,400.
    Estimate Time per Response: 0.75 hours (Form 175); 0.25 hours (Form 
175-S).
    Frequency of Response: On occasion reporting requirements.
    Total Annual Burden: 15,600 hours.
    Total Annual Costs: $3,120,00.
    Needs and Uses: The information will be used by the Commission to 
determine if the applicant is legally, technically, and financially 
qualified to participate in an FCC auction. The rules and requirements 
are designed to ensure that the competitive bidding process is limited 
to serious qualified applicants and deter possible abuses of the 
bidding and licensing process. The Commission plans to use this form 
for all upcoming auctions and reauctions.
